Pre-Wedding Festivities – Night before fiesta

The evening before the wedding kicked off with a laid-back gathering at the hacienda. The bridal couple and their closest friends enjoyed a pre-wedding paella party featuring an Andalusian traditional mixed paella. Alongside, guests indulged in a simple salad buffet offering three options: baby beef and sundried tomato salad, summer salad leaves with dressings, and chopped Arabic salad with fresh mint, parsley, toasted pitta strips, and pomegranate molasses. There, the outdoor, poolside bar area provided a relaxed vibe for the commence of a weekend of festivities, where the fun had just begun!

The wedding breakfast – Al Fresco Dining

Following the ceremony, the wedding guests transitioned to the back garden where the wedding breakfast awaited. Set against the backdrop of a stunning turquoise pool and the expansive lush green gardens of the property, the scene was picturesque.

The meal commenced with a delectable slate of tapas to share between two for starters, featuring fillets of sea bass, warm Catalan vegetable salad, prawn top and piquillo pepper coulis, accompanied by confit potatoes. For the main course, guests had the choice between serrano wrapped chicken breast stuffed with herbed mascarpone topped with fried onion strings or roast chicken jus with summer vegetables and confit potatoes.

To conclude the meal, a trio of desserts was served, including crema Catalana, tangy Spanish lemon tart, and churros rolled in cinnamon sugar.

Venue Overview – Dream Destination Wedding Venue on the Costa del Sol

Located in the idyllic foothills of Mijas Costa, Andalucia, Spain, this hacienda stands as the epitome of luxury and tranquillity, a premier villa wedding venue promising an unforgettable experience amid breathtaking surroundings.

The essence of this country retreat lies in its ability to provide a sense of relaxation and comfort while offering top-notch amenities. With a spacious master suite boasting a large terrace overlooking the pool and a tower look-out providing 360-degree panoramic views of the Spanish countryside and coastline, bridal couples and their guests are treated to unparalleled vistas. Additionally, nine individually designed suites with private terraces offer views of the tropical grounds, countryside, and nearby golf courses.

This hacienda serves as the perfect backdrop for a truly unique and exclusive wedding in Spain. As a family-owned and operated venue, it prides itself on catering to the individual needs and requirements of each event, ensuring a personalised and exclusive experience for every guest.

In addition to the venue’s stunning location and grounds, this villa is also set apart thanks to its versatility, offering a variety of locations and settings for every aspect of your special day. From grassed areas ideal for blessing ceremonies or cocktail receptions to hidden intimate courtyards adorned with geraniums for drinks and music, the possibilities are endless. A large flat lawn area by the pool can accommodate up to 200 guests, making it an ideal choice for large gatherings, while orchards, a vineyard, a thatched roof BBQ area, flowing fountains, and a tree-lined drive provide additional charm and space for dancing the night away.

Villa Weddings in Spain offer more than just picturesque surroundings; they provide a seamless blend of comfort and practicality. Inside the villa, guests will find an expansive kitchen designed with catering in mind, yet exuding a homely atmosphere. Equipped with a walk-in fridge, two ovens, two dishwashers, and two sinks, catering becomes a breeze, ensuring a seamless dining experience for all.

The interior design reflects the charm of old Andalucia, with cool and comfortable sitting rooms, complemented by a well-stocked library. Cobblestone courtyards and bubbling fountains add to the ambiance, evoking the rich Moorish history of the region.

Couples have the option to host their ceremony onsite, eliminating the need for additional travel. For those considering a church ceremony, the nearest church is just a short 10-minute drive away.

Convenience is key, with the villa located a mere 20 minutes from the nearest airport, ensuring easy access for travelling guests. Furthermore, the villa is a short 10-minute drive from the nearest beach, allowing guests to enjoy the sun and sand during their stay too.
